class GdsApi::PublishingApiV2

def publish(content_id, update_type, options = {})

def publish(content_id, update_type, options = {})
  params = {
    update_type: update_type
  }
  optional_keys = [
    :locale,
    :previous_version,
  ]
  params = merge_optional_keys(params, options, optional_keys)
  post_json!(publish_url(content_id), params)
end